【问题标题】:Support for newer version of browser支持更新版本的浏览器
【发布时间】:2009-08-14 17:15:03
【问题描述】:

您将如何分析您的 Web 应用程序,以评估您必须进行的更改数量和种类才能支持新浏览器或同一浏览器的更新版本。

我考虑使用 IE7,但正在寻求一般建议。

添加说明:

我已经有一个现有的应用程序。不设计新的应用程序, 我们需要让它适用于新的浏览器

所以我需要估计一下它的难度或工作量

【问题讨论】:

    标签: internet-explorer web-applications browser cross-browser


    【解决方案1】:

    通常浏览器会变得更加兼容未来的 W3C。拥有两个 CSS 文件真是太好了。一个使其成为 W3C 投诉,另一个用于 hacky 的投诉。当新版本出现时,您主要需要从 hacky CSS 中删除。新浏览器也可能支持 HTML 5 等新功能。但它们不应违反现有规则。

    【讨论】:

    • 谢谢。另请参阅 Q 中添加的说明
    【解决方案2】:

    检查您没有利用 IE6 中的任何错误。当 IE6 不违反标准时,它会遵守它。

    不幸的是 ie6 是一个封闭源代码的应用程序,所以你永远不会知道它是如何工作的。

    错误列表:

    【讨论】:

      【解决方案3】:

      对于 Internet Explorer,这可能会有所帮助: ie7-js.

      这是一个 JavaScript 库,旨在使 IE5-8 的行为类似于符合标准的浏览器。

      【讨论】:

        猜你喜欢
        • 2020-02-02
        • 1970-01-01
        • 2019-12-19
        • 1970-01-01
        • 2018-01-01
        • 2020-08-05
        • 2015-03-27
        • 1970-01-01
        相关资源
        最近更新 更多